Rated 1 out of 5 stars

Total scam!!!

Seen the advert on Facebook marketplace for a pushchair for £9.99 though it was too good to be true but decided to check it out. They had reviews and people saying the pushchair had turned up for the said price so decided to go ahead with it. Put my card details in while my shopping basket still showed this pushchair for £9.99 and clicked pay to have £8.71 took out my bank, then another £.8.71 and another, quickly transferred all my money to a trusted family member and go multiple calls for my bank saying that my ‘payment of £8.71 could not go through’ I quickly ran my bank and they blocked my card and I have since got a refund for all the money they managed to take. Would not recommend at all! Total scam

Rated 1 out of 5 stars

SPAM

SPAM. Arenda UK was dissolved in 2017 according to Companies House. Fraudsters using dissolved company names. If it’s too good to be true…..
